The whole short film is about a story of sun and redemption. What you see is more symbolic and metaphorical rather than literal. In Body Electric, it’s the story of Adam & Eve. Living in paradise but losing it when they disobey God (John Wayne) and eat the fruit - thus bringing Original Sin into a pure beautiful world and corrupting it. In Gods & Monsters they’re now living in an evil, sinful world and paying the consequences of their actions and make plans to escape and redeem themselves. In Bel Air, they are “born again” and baptized - Shedding away their dark clothes and wearing white to symbolize their new pure redeemed souls. The whole Paradise EP follows this overarching story. It has themes of a more in depth, metaphysical view of living in a sinful world of pleasure/money - which is Hollywood (which is ironically paradise yet also hell). And the struggles of living and navigating that world that Lana had found herself in due to fame.
